=== Marlowe's Dr. Faustus === In [[Christopher Marlowe|Marlowe's]] [[Doctor Faustus (play)|Doctor Faustus]], the roles of Dr. Faustus and Mephistopheles between the two actors, Sandy Grierson and Oliver Ryan, in 2016. While playing both roles, the Scottish actor, Sandy Grierson, expressed that Mephistopheles is more humane than what is portrayed in other plays and novels.<ref>{{Cite web |title=Sandy Grierson {{!}} Blog {{!}} Royal Shakespeare Company |url=https://www.rsc.org.uk/blogs/pathways-to-shakespeare/sandy-grierson |access-date=2025-04-29 |website=www.rsc.org.uk |language=en-GB}}</ref> The character correlates to the idea of humanity when Mephistopheles pleads with Faustus to reconsider his deal. "O Faustus, leave these frivolous demands" (Act II, Scene 1). Mephistopheles portrays a sense of feeling to prevent Dr. Faustus from making the incorrect decision. Concluding that Mephistopheles is portrayed as less condescending and cold-hearted. [[Arthur Darvill]], who plays as Rory Williams, a companion of the Eleventh Doctor in the television series [[Doctor Who]], even played as Mephistopheles in the 2011 Shakespeare's Globe Theatre's production of Doctor Faustus, expressed how thrilling his experince was on Shakespeare's Globe Youtube Channel.<ref>{{Cite AV media |url=https://www.youtube.com/watch?si=F0HVnjFHvO5Xvfg-&v=29FyeKooCZY&feature=youtu.be |title=Shakespeare's Globe Theatre: Doctor Faustus interview with Arthur Darvill |date=2011-06-14 |last=Shakespeare's Globe |access-date=2025-04-29 |via=YouTube}}</ref>[[File:Paul Mathey (1844-1929) - Portrait of an Unidentified Man as Mephistopheles - PPHC000206 - Royal College of Music.jpg|thumb|Mephistopheles by [[Paul Mathey]]]]
